hey dude, how do you know if a 2 stroke is rich or lean, i know that a little rich is good for 2 stroke but idk
@Jubr1234 жыл бұрын
Jairo Franco Boggin is lean and when it flitting(?) it’s rich. I don’t know the right word for it but it’s like “limiter” effect from too much gas/ too rich jetting. And if plug color is black then it’s rich, if it’s even little white it’s lean and you can melt the piston fast. Plug color should be brown/ light brown, like a coffee with little bit milk on it. 4 strokes are lean burning engines with white plug colour, but that color in 2 stroke means disaster if driven wide open..

@larrymunday75194 жыл бұрын
You need to do plug chops to see were your jetting is. You stick a new plug in and run it wide open, then kill the motor, remove the plug and look at the insulator to check the color. You are looking for a tan color when you get it right. Sounds like the top end needs to be a little bigger on the main jet.

@gokartbob64784 жыл бұрын
Tuning, check the plug. The outside ring is low speed jet, inside electrode is high speed jet. In other words, if out side ring on spark plug is dark and wet, smaller low jet. If electrode is white, bigger high speed jet. Slide needle control's transition between low and high. (Start in middle till you get jets right) 👍😎🏁

@Mikefestiva4 жыл бұрын
Vasily Builds You are definitely in the jetting range, try bringing up the needle by lowering the small c clip one notch at a time. When you move the needle up it makes your main jet come on sooner, if your bike starts to lean out at about 1/4 throttle this can be the problem. Float can also be set to low and cause the bike to be lean but I would only change one thing at a time, start with the needle 👍
